Personalised Gaming Like Never Before
Machine learning algorithms are now capable of analysing your gaming patterns, preferred bet sizes, favourite game types, and even the times you’re most likely to play. This data creates incredibly detailed player profiles that allow casinos to offer personalised game recommendations, customised bonuses, and targeted promotions that actually match your interests.
For instance, if you typically enjoy progressive slots during evening sessions with moderate stakes, AI systems can suggest new releases that fit these criteria or notify you when jackpots reach levels that align with your usual playing patterns. Some platforms are even experimenting with dynamic game difficulty adjustment, where slot volatility or table game conditions subtly adapt to maintain optimal engagement levels.
The UK Gambling Commission has been monitoring these developments closely, ensuring that personalisation enhances player experience without crossing into manipulative territory. Recent guidelines emphasise that AI-driven features must prioritise player welfare and responsible gambling practices above pure engagement metrics.
Enhanced Security and Fraud Prevention
AI-powered security systems are becoming incredibly sophisticated at detecting unusual betting patterns, account takeovers, and fraudulent activities in real-time. These systems can identify potential problem gambling behaviours much faster than traditional monitoring methods, automatically triggering intervention protocols when necessary.
Machine learning models analyse thousands of data points simultaneously – from login locations and device fingerprints to betting velocity and stake progression patterns. This comprehensive approach means that legitimate players experience fewer false security alerts while actual threats are caught more efficiently.
UK operators are particularly focused on using AI to strengthen their responsible gambling measures. Advanced algorithms can now predict when players might be developing problematic behaviours days or weeks before traditional warning signs become apparent. This early detection capability allows for proactive intervention rather than reactive damage control.

Smarter Game Development and Live Experiences
Game developers are leveraging AI to create more engaging and balanced gaming experiences. Machine learning helps optimise everything from slot machine mathematics to live dealer interactions, ensuring games remain exciting while maintaining fair odds and regulatory compliance.
Live casino experiences are particularly benefiting from AI integration. Intelligent camera systems can now track card distributions, monitor dealer performance, and even detect potential cheating attempts with remarkable accuracy. Some platforms are experimenting with AI-powered dealers that can engage in natural conversation while maintaining perfect game flow.
The technology is also enabling more sophisticated tournament structures and multiplayer experiences. AI can balance skill-based competitions in real-time, ensuring fair matchmaking and optimal prize distribution that keeps players engaged across different skill levels.
UK developers are at the forefront of these innovations, with several London-based studios creating AI-enhanced games specifically designed for the regulated British market. These games incorporate cultural preferences and regulatory requirements from the ground up, rather than adapting international products.
